答案: [0, 1] [3, 2, 1, 0, 1, 4] [0, 1, 0, 1, 4] 呃? 第一个函数调用十分明显,for循环先后将0和1添加至了空列表l中。l是变量的名字,指向内存中存储的一个列表。 第二个函数调用在一块新的内存中创建了新的列表。l这时指向了新生成的列表。之后再往新列表中添加 ...
分类:
编程语言 时间:
2019-09-02 10:09:17
阅读次数:
114
Python 最常见的 170 道面试题解析:2019 最新 2019年06月03日 23:30:10 GitChat的博客 阅读数 21329 文章标签: PythonPython入门Python面试Python基础 更多 分类专栏: Python Python 最常见的 170 道面试题解析:2 ...
分类:
编程语言 时间:
2019-09-02 09:41:19
阅读次数:
186
答案: 版本管理!被问到这个问题的时候,你应该要表现得很兴奋,甚至告诉他们你是如何使用Git(或是其他你最喜欢的工具)追踪自己和奶奶的书信往来。我偏向于使用Git作为版本控制系统(VCS),但还有其他的选择,比如subversion(SVN)。 为什么提这个问题: 因为没有版本控制的代码,就像没有杯 ...
分类:
编程语言 时间:
2019-09-01 10:21:03
阅读次数:
91
答案 Python并不支持真正意义上的多线程。Python中提供了多线程包,但是如果你想通过多线程提高代码的速度,使用多线程包并不是个好主意。Python中有一个被称为Global Interpreter Lock(GIL)的东西,它会确保任何时候你的多个线程中,只有一个被执行。线程的执行速度非常之 ...
分类:
编程语言 时间:
2019-08-31 19:11:25
阅读次数:
60
如何解决验证码的问题,用什么模块,听过哪些人工打码平台? PIL、pytesser、tesseract模块 平台的话有:(打码平台特殊,不保证时效性) 云打码 挣码 斐斐打码 若快打码 超级鹰本文首发于Python黑洞网,博客园同步更新 ...
分类:
编程语言 时间:
2019-08-29 11:57:27
阅读次数:
101
基本 Python 面试问题 1. Python 中的列表和元组有什么区别? 2. Python 的主要功能是什么? 3. python 是编程语言还是脚本语言? 4. Python 是一种解释性语言吗? 5. 什么是 pep 8? 6. python 是如何进行内存管理的? 7. 什么是 Pyth ...
分类:
编程语言 时间:
2019-08-26 22:45:47
阅读次数:
102
虽然这两种文件均保存字节代码,但.pyc文件是Python文件的编译版本,它有平台无关的字节代码,因此我们可以在任何支持.pyc格式文件的平台上执行它。Python会自动生成它以优化性能(加载时间,而非运行速度) 本文首发于Python黑洞网,博客园同步更新 ...
分类:
编程语言 时间:
2019-08-24 10:14:51
阅读次数:
96
最常见的 35 个 Python 面试题及答案(2018 版) https://baijiahao.baidu.com/s?id=1607651363840614527&wfr=spider&for=pc 整理的最全 python常见面试题(基本必考) https://www.cnblogs.com ...
分类:
编程语言 时间:
2019-08-17 17:40:53
阅读次数:
92
python函数常考题 可变类型为参数 不能类型为参数 python如何传递参数 传递值还是引用呢?都不是。唯一支持的参数传递是共享穿参 Call by Object(Call by Object Reference or Call by Sharing) Call by sharing(共享传参) ...
分类:
编程语言 时间:
2019-08-15 15:56:48
阅读次数:
99
python语言基础 语言特点 python是静态还是动态类型?是强类型还是弱类型 动态强类型语言 动态还是静态指的是编译期还是运作期确定类型 强类型指的是不会发生隐式类型转换 python作为后端语言优缺点 胶水语言,轮子多,应用广泛 语言灵活,生产力高 性能问题、代码维护问题、pythn2/3兼 ...
分类:
编程语言 时间:
2019-08-14 17:17:35
阅读次数:
152